Episode description

The podcast episode dives into the question of why a perfect, self-sufficient God would create humanity. While many may think that God needed human beings, the presenter emphasizes that God created us out of love and not out of necessity. It is explained through several Bible passages that we are made in His image and our primary purpose is to love, know, and reflect the character of God.

What must I do to be saved?

The steps outlined in the New Testament are as follows:

1. Hear the Gospel

Romans 10:17

So faith comes from hearing, and hearing through the word of Christ.

2. Believe that Jesus is the Son of God

John 8:24

I told you that you would die in your sins, for unless you believe that I am he you will die in your sins.

3. Repent of your sins

Luke 13:3

No, I tell you; but unless you repent, you will all likewise perish.

4. Confess that Jesus is the Christ

Matthew 10:32

So everyone who acknowledges me before men, I also will acknowledge before my Father who is in heaven.

5. Be Baptized for the remission of your sins

Acts 22:16

And now why do you wait? Rise and be baptized and wash away your sins, calling on His name.

6. Be Faithful until death

Revelation 2:10

Do not fear what you are about to suffer. Behold, the devil is about to throw some of you into prison, that you may be tested, and for ten days you will have tribulation. Be faithful unto death, and I will give you the crown of life.
